0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
3
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
1
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
3
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
4
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
8
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
38
-
-
-
-
-
-
-
-
-
1
-
-
-
-
-
-
-
-
-
100
-
-
-
-
-
-
-
-
-
7
-
-
-
-
-
-
-
-
-
21
-
-
-
-
-
-
-
-
-
2
-
-
-
-
-
-
-
-
-
20
-
-
-
-
-
-
-
-
-
8
-
-
-
-
-
-
-
-
-
849
-
-
-
-
-
-
-
-
-
18
-
-
-
-
-
-
-
-
-
32
-
-
-
-
-
-
-
-
-
23
-
-
-
-
-
-
-
-
-
539
-
-
-
-
-
-
-
-
-
145
-
-
-
-
-
-
-
-
-
1.29K
-
-
-
-
-
-
-
-
-
419
-
-
-
-
-
-
-
-
-
506
-
-
-
-
-
-
-
-
-
7.31K
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
715
-
-
-
-
-
-
-
-
-
30
-
-
-
-
-
-
-
-
-
29
-
-
-
-
-
-
-
-
-
61
-
-
-
-
-
-
-
-
-
416
-
-
-
-
-
-
-
-
-
542
-
-
-
-
-
-
-
-
-
495
-
-
-
-
-
-
-
-
-
79
-
-
-
-
-
-
-
-
-
17
-
-
-
-
-
-
-
-
-
64
-
-
-
-
-
-
-
-
-
414
-
-
-
-
-
-
-
-
-
50
-
-
-
-
-
-
-
-
-
57
-
-
-
-
-
-
-
-
-
59
-
-
-
-
-
-
-
-
-
3
-
-
-
-
-
-
-
-
-
106
-
-
-
-
-
-
-
-
-
0
-
-
-
-
-
-
-
-
-
303
-
-
-
-
-
-
-
-
-
13
-
-
-
-
-
-
-
-
-
297
-
-
-
-
-
-
-
-
-
83
-
-
-
-
-
-
-
-
-
430
-
-
-
-
-
-
-
-
-
3
-
-
-
-
-
-
-
-
-
856
-
-
-
-
-
-
-
-
-
5
-
-
-
-
-
-
-
-
-
179
-
-
-
-
-
-
-
-
-
30
-
-
-
-
-
-
-
-
-
473
-
-
-
-
-
-
-
-
-
27
-
-
-
-
-
-
-
-
-
2.32K
-
-
-
-
-
-
-
-
-
33
-
-
-
-
-
-
-
-
-
134
-
-
-
-
-
-
-
-
-
44
-
-
-
-
-
-
-
-
-
164
-
-
-
-
-
-
-
-
-
124
-
-
-
-
-
-
-
-
-
134
-
-
-
-
-
-
-
-
-
110
-
-
-
-
-
-
-
-
-
370
-
-
-
-
-
-
-
-
-
114
-
-
-
-
-
-
-
-
-
2.12K
-
-
-
-
-
-
-
-
-
169
-
-
-
-
-
-
-
-
-
4.10K
-
-
-
-
-
-
-
-
-
414
-
-
-
-
-
-
-
-
-
330
-
-
-
-
-
-
-
-
-
366